Entering that # at the WIX X-Ref
site, a
51315 comes up. That's a
very common 3/4-16 thread filter, (there are a pile of filters in that category, like the MotorCraft FL400, Purolator L10241, Fram 8316, etc..) but, anything is possible with a Chinese tractor. You could try one of those filters (Fram and MC around $3.50 at Wally's; the Puro is about the same at Advance Auto, etc...) for fit, and see what happens.
